Job description

Join to apply for the FIELD DIESEL MECHANIC - EXPERIENCED role at United Rentals.

As a Field Diesel Mechanic (Service Tech IV - Field Service), you'll perform maintenance and repairs on complex equipment with limited supervision, ensuring safety and professionalism. This role offers opportunities for growth into leadership positions within our Service Department, emphasizing exceptional customer service.

Responsibilities
  • Maintain and repair complex mechanical, electrical, hydraulic, and diesel systems on rental and customer equipment, using independent judgment.
  • Travel to customer sites for equipment repairs/maintenance; maintain a clean and professional service vehicle.
  • Assist in training lower-level technicians as needed.
  • Document work performed accurately and timely in work orders or electronic systems.
  • Assist with equipment and parts pickup/delivery.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Minimum Requirements
  • High School diploma or equivalent.
  • Valid driver’s license with an acceptable driving record.
  • 5+ years of experience in repairing/maintaining equipment and tools.
  • Advanced mechanical skills and knowledge of tools.
  • Extensive knowledge of construction equipment, schematics, and diagrams.
  • Own tools applicable to the position.
  • Excellent customer service, teamwork, and communication skills.
  • Ability to lift items up to 45 lbs. frequently.

This position is Safety Sensitive per United Rentals policies.
